Runbook: Driver assignment (Ferrowline dispatch). The heuristic ranks candidate drivers by proximity, acceptance history, and load balance, computed in the Quarlow scoring service. For security review: scores are derived server-side only; client-submitted location is cross-checked against telemetry before use, and assignment overrides are audit-logged. The scoring weights, audit schema, and abuse scenarios are described on the internal page below.

operations page: https://grafana.zemvarworks.corp/pages/view/dash/fc7bb3490edf

## Authentication

The reminder job (`remindctl`) runs nightly and texts patients with appointments in the next 48 hours. It authenticates to the scheduling core via a service token; no patient data is cached locally. Scope is read-only on the appointments table plus send rights on the messaging queue. Token rotation is monthly — check the rotation script before approving changes here. The job loads the internal scheduling key below.

app token of fajop-fahif = qvz4-AnML

Handover: Payflux integration tests. The flaky cases are all in the settlement retry suite — they fail when the sandbox ledger lags past 2s. Marta bumped the polling interval last sprint, which helped, but the capture-then-refund flow still fails roughly one run in ten. Before reviewing the retry patch, reproduce locally with the staging profile. The exact configuration values we run against are listed below.

service settings:
ralael:
  pin: 7453
  tenant: zorath
  seal: seal_087806e4
  metrics_host: metrics.ralael.paliqworks.example
  standby_team: fraath
  escalation: praok-istiel
  nonce: 10e083